Thai Curry is one of the sauce condiment products analyzed by Zerotox for Inproba. The product scores 60/100 in Zerotox, meaning it looks generally acceptable but still includes some ingredients worth reviewing.
The composition includes a variety of herbs and spices, but also contains modified corn starch and sugar, which raise concerns about processing and quality. The presence of vinegar and citric acid as acidulants is common in sauces.

Pros
- Contains a diverse range of herbs and spices like garlic, ginger, and turmeric, which contribute to flavor.
- Vinegar and citric acid are effective acidulants that enhance flavor and preservation.
- The use of plant oils like rapeseed and sunflower is generally acceptable for cooking applications.
Concerns
- Modified corn starch is a processed ingredient that may raise concerns about its quality and safety.
- The inclusion of sugar indicates a level of sweetness that may not be desirable in all curry applications.
- The presence of salt can contribute to high sodium levels, which is a concern for some consumers.
